Why a Business Blog Is Still Essential Today

Many companies realize it too late: a website without a blog is like a store without shop assistants.

It exists, but it doesn’t help the customer.

A well-built corporate blog allows you to:

1. Attract potential clients naturally (inbound marketing)

Writing useful articles helps you intercept people who are searching for exactly your product or service. You don’t need to chase customers—they come to you.

2. Build real authority

Users want to trust you before they buy. A business blog demonstrates expertise, reliability, and problem-solving ability.

3. Improve your Google ranking

Creating corporate blogs is still one of the best SEO strategies: every article indexes new keywords, increases organic traffic, and strengthens your domain authority.

4. Create content for social media and email marketing

A blog doesn’t live in isolation. It feeds newsletters, social posts, videos, presentations, brochures.

One single article can become many different assets.

5. Generate qualified, long-lasting traffic

A well-written post can bring visits and clients for years.

Nothing else in online marketing can guarantee this kind of long-term value.

Phase 1 – Strategic Analysis: Understanding What You Really Need

Every company is different: industry, target audience, budget, product or service, tone of voice, goals.

The first step is a clear, practical analysis:

  • Who are your potential clients?
  • What problems do they have?
  • What content are they searching for?
  • What type of personal or corporate blog would be useful for them?
  • Who is already running a blog in your sector, and what can we do better?

This phase prevents wasted time and resources and turns the blog into a real business tool.

Phase 5 – Publishing, Optimization, and Maintenance

A business blog isn’t just about “writing articles.”

You also need someone who:

  • manages the blog technically
  • updates plugins, themes, and performance
  • improves loading times
  • updates content over time
  • checks rankings
  • monitors Search Console and Analytics
  • optimizes underperforming posts
  • secures the blog with backups and protection

Professional corporate blog management means constant care.

Q&A on Creating Corporate Blogs

What is a business blog for?

To drive traffic, clients, trust, and SEO rankings.

How long does it take to see results?

Usually 3–6 months for measurable results, 12 months for full potential.

How many articles do you need to start?

At least 6–10 initial articles, then 2–4 per month.

What’s the difference between a personal and a business blog?

A personal blog shares experiences; a corporate blog generates value and clients.
